Truist Financial Boosts Cognex (NASDAQ:CGNX) Price Target to $78.00

Cognex (NASDAQ:CGNXGet Free Report) had its price objective hoisted by stock analysts at Truist Financial from $71.00 to $78.00 in a research report issued to clients and investors on Friday,Benzinga reports. The brokerage currently has a “hold” rating on the scientific and technical instruments company’s stock. Truist Financial’s price objective points to a potential upside of 13.66% from the stock’s current price.

Cognex Price Performance

NASDAQ CGNX opened at $68.63 on Friday. The company has a 50 day simple moving average of $64.99 and a 200-day simple moving average of $57.09. Cognex has a 52-week low of $34.60 and a 52-week high of $72.88. The firm has a market capitalization of $11.42 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 66.23 and a beta of 1.49.

Cognex (NASDAQ:CGNXGet Free Report) last released its earnings results on Wednesday, August 5th. The scientific and technical instruments company reported $0.45 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.42 by $0.03. Cognex had a net margin of 16.05% and a return on equity of 13.82%. The company had revenue of $291.26 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$292.10 million. During the same quarter in the prior year, the firm earned $0.25 EPS. The company’s revenue was up 16.9% compared to the same quarter last year. Cognex has set its FY 2026 guidance at 1.640-1.680 EPS and its Q3 2026 guidance at 0.500-0.540 EPS. On average, analysts predict that Cognex will post 1.48 EPS for the current year.

About Cognex

Cognex Corporation is a leading provider of machine vision systems, software, sensors and industrial barcode readers used to automate manufacturing, logistics and distribution processes. The company designs and develops vision-based products that help manufacturers and logistics operators inspect, identify and guide parts, assemblies and packaged goods in real time. Its solutions are applied in a broad range of industries, including automotive, electronics, semiconductor, pharmaceutical, food and beverage, and general manufacturing.

The company’s product portfolio includes stand-alone vision systems, vision sensors and deep learning-based software platforms that enable automated inspection, quality control and traceability.
